Exceptional Battery Longevity and Power Efficiency
One of the most compelling arguments in favor of DSLR systems is their battery stamina. Because they utilize an optical viewfinder that doesn’t consume energy while framing a shot, DSLR cameras are significantly more power-efficient compared to their mirrorless counterparts. You can often shoot for an entire day—or even several days—on a single battery charge, making them ideal for multi-day events, travel documentaries, and off-grid adventures where charging facilities are unavailable or limited.
This endurance becomes particularly valuable in cold climates, where lithium-ion batteries tend to deplete faster. In such environments, having a system that conserves power naturally is more than a luxury—it’s a necessity. Photographers shooting in mountains, deserts, or arctic landscapes often gravitate toward DSLRs for this very reason.

Enhanced Optical Viewfinder Experience
The optical viewfinder (OVF) is a defining feature of DSLR cameras, offering a direct and unfiltered view of the scene through the lens. Unlike electronic displays, OVFs are free from digital artifacts, lag, or display blackouts. This real-time, uninterrupted perspective is especially valuable in fast-paced situations such as sports photography or wildlife observation, where split-second decisions matter.
In addition to offering clarity and zero delay, the OVF doesn’t consume power—contributing again to the energy efficiency mentioned earlier. Moreover, for photographers who spend hours composing and waiting for just the right moment, the OVF allows them to maintain visual contact with their subject without exhausting the camera's battery life.
The experience of using an optical system is also easier on the eyes during extended sessions. Many photographers find it more natural and less fatiguing compared to peering into a screen, especially in bright sunlight or extreme conditions where screen reflections and contrast issues become problematic.
Sensor Protection and Lower Maintenance
Another often-overlooked advantage of DSLR design is the sensor’s protection during lens changes. In DSLR bodies, the sensor is situated behind a mirror and shutter curtain, meaning it is rarely exposed directly to the elements. This architectural feature offers a natural shield against dust, debris, and moisture.
As a result, DSLR sensors typically stay cleaner for longer periods. Photographers working in sandy deserts, pollen-heavy forests, or urban areas with heavy air pollution can shoot with peace of mind, knowing their sensor isn't constantly vulnerable. While no camera is entirely maintenance-free, the amount of time and frequency spent cleaning sensors in DSLRs is notably reduced compared to mirrorless models.

Reliable Autofocus and Optical Performance
While mirrorless cameras are catching up in autofocus speed, DSLR systems have been using advanced phase-detection autofocus systems for years. These are often highly reliable, especially in low-light scenarios or when tracking erratic subjects such as birds in flight or fast-moving athletes. Because the autofocus module is separate from the imaging sensor, DSLRs can often maintain performance without overheating or draining battery power.
Many DSLR systems also support fine-tuning for individual lenses, allowing photographers to calibrate focus accuracy and eliminate front- or back-focusing issues. This level of precision is especially valuable when working with wide-aperture lenses where depth of field is razor-thin.

Intrusive Shutter Noise and Mechanical Clatter
Another characteristic that sets DSLRs apart—though not necessarily in a favorable light—is the audible presence of their mechanical operations. Every time the shutter is pressed, the mirror flips up, followed by the shutter mechanism opening and closing. This produces a distinct, sometimes loud “click” that is nearly impossible to mute entirely.
In quiet environments such as classical music performances, wildlife habitats, religious ceremonies, or wedding vows, this mechanical sound can be highly disruptive. It can startle animals, distract subjects, or simply break the moment. Even when using quieter modes, the DSLR remains noticeably louder than most mirrorless systems, which often include completely silent electronic shutter options.
For photographers whose work depends on stealth and silence, such as photojournalists or conservation photographers, this mechanical noise is more than a nuisance—it can be a genuine obstacle to successful image-making.
Vibration and Mirror-Induced Motion Blur
The mechanical mirror system inside a DSLR introduces a phenomenon not present in mirrorless cameras: mirror slap. When the mirror flips up to expose the sensor during a shot, it generates a slight vibration. While this vibration is minimal, it can still introduce motion blur, particularly in high-resolution cameras or macro photography setups where any movement becomes magnified.
Most DSLRs provide a mirror lock-up function, which lifts the mirror in advance to allow the camera to stabilize before the shutter is released. However, this adds an additional step in the workflow and can be a hindrance when trying to capture fleeting or spontaneous moments.
Even with image stabilization technologies in lenses or camera bodies, mirror-induced vibration remains a limitation, especially when paired with slow shutter speeds, long telephoto lenses, or high-magnification scenarios where critical sharpness is non-negotiable.
Outdated Live View and Video Performance
While DSLR cameras are primarily designed for still photography, many have added video functionality over the years. However, their video features often lag behind mirrorless cameras, especially in areas such as autofocus during recording, live view usability, and frame rate options.
In most DSLRs, autofocus in video mode relies on contrast-detection, which is noticeably slower and less reliable than the hybrid phase-detection systems found in newer mirrorless models. This results in visible focus hunting or missed moments during continuous recording.
Moreover, live view shooting on a DSLR can feel clunky. Since the mirror must be lifted out of the way for the live feed to appear on the rear screen, it adds mechanical lag and changes how autofocus works. In mirrorless cameras, the sensor is always active, providing fast and intuitive real-time feedback without mechanical interference.
For content creators, vloggers, and hybrid shooters who need both stills and smooth video performance, DSLRs often fall short of expectations, especially in dynamic or handheld filming conditions.

Real-Time Exposure Preview with Electronic Viewfinders
Electronic viewfinders (EVFs) are another hallmark of mirrorless technology, offering a live preview of your exposure, color balance, white balance, depth of field, and composition. This real-time visual feedback enables photographers to make confident, on-the-spot adjustments and significantly reduces the need to “chimp” or check the screen after every shot.
Unlike traditional optical viewfinders, which show a direct optical path through the lens, EVFs display the actual image sensor feed. This means you can immediately see how settings like ISO, shutter speed, or aperture will affect the final image. This capability dramatically enhances creative control and can shorten the learning curve for beginners transitioning from automatic shooting to manual modes.
In challenging lighting scenarios—such as shooting into backlight or capturing scenes with high contrast—EVFs can reveal details that might be difficult to discern with the naked eye. Many systems also offer focus peaking and magnification within the EVF, making manual focusing both accurate and accessible.

Limitations of Mirrorless Cameras
While mirrorless cameras offer many modern innovations, they come with their own set of compromises. Battery life, for instance, is a consistent complaint. Because mirrorless systems rely heavily on power-hungry displays—whether EVF or LCD—they drain batteries much faster than DSLRs. For all-day shoots, you’ll often need to carry multiple spares.
Build quality is another point to consider. Entry-level or mid-range mirrorless models often prioritize compactness over ruggedness, and they may lack the weather sealing or solid construction found in professional-grade DSLRs.
Mirrorless sensors are exposed directly when changing lenses, increasing the chance of dust and debris settling on the sensor. This makes regular cleaning necessary and requires more caution, especially when shooting in dusty or windy environments.
Although the lens lineup for mirrorless systems is growing rapidly, it still lags behind DSLRs in terms of diversity, especially for budget-friendly or specialized optics. Adapters are commonly used to mount DSLR lenses, but they can add bulk and sometimes introduce compatibility issues.

Sensor Maintenance and Cleaning
Sensor hygiene is a practical but often overlooked consideration when choosing between DSLR and mirrorless systems. The mirror mechanism in DSLR cameras acts as a protective gate, shielding the sensor from the environment during lens changes. This mechanical buffer reduces the amount of dust that makes its way to the sensor, and often, a quick puff with a blower in the mirror chamber is enough to keep things clean.
With mirrorless systems, however, the sensor is exposed immediately behind the lens mount. Every time you change lenses, the sensor is susceptible to particles in the air, making it much easier for dust to settle on the sensor surface. If not addressed, this can lead to unsightly spots in your photos, particularly at narrow apertures.
Photographers who frequently change lenses in uncontrolled environments will need to invest more time and tools into sensor cleaning, including swabs, air blowers, and possibly wet cleaning kits. While some cameras have self-cleaning sensors, they often don’t completely eliminate the issue.
